12oz can poured into the wacky Engelszell glass. Clear, gets hazy at the end, golden color. Thick, foamy head builds a top and fades into a sticky lacing. Aroma is moderately sweet (Belgian candy), light esters (very restrained banana), lightly airy yeastiness, and dough from the malts. There is an additional interesting fruity sugar light character that’s very appealing. Flavor loses all that ester and has an understandable Belgian sweetness and a strong earthy bitterness. Doesn’t seem like hops. Also, not sticky, big but not BIG. This is the third or fourth time I bough this beer and finally getting to rate it. I think it’s a damn good take for an American brewery.

Poured from 16 oz can into a tulip glass. Pale cloudy orange with white brief head, funky lemon head. Medium body, moderately carbonated. Taste is tart orange, lemon, pineapple, and finish is mild sour and hoppy. Very good.
